Description: CA ARCserve Backup is a comprehensive, enterprise-level data protection software that provides backup, recovery and archiving for servers, applications, databases, and endpoints. It offers agent-based and agentless protection across multiple platforms including Windows, Linux, UNIX, Netware, and more.

Description: ShadowProtect is a backup and disaster recovery software solution that provides file-level and image-level backups to help protect servers and workstations. It allows for quick recovery of files, volumes, or entire systems in the event of data loss or system failure.
